The Rest Is Football (2026) About

The Rest Is Football transforms the hit football podcast into a daily Netflix series timed around the 2026 FIFA World Cup. The show is hosted by football icons Gary Lineker, Alan Shearer, and Micah Richards. Each episode delivers match analysis, expert opinions, interviews, and behind-the-scenes discussion from the biggest tournament in world football. The hosts break down major performances, tactical decisions, and the most important stories emerging from the competition. Special guests regularly join the conversation to provide fresh perspectives and exclusive insights. The series is filmed from New York City while covering the action taking place throughout the tournament. Combining expertise, humor, and football passion, the show offers fans a daily destination for everything happening at the World Cup.

When does The Rest Is Football premiere?

The Rest Is Football Season 1 premieres on June 10, 2026. The series launches one day before the start of the 2026 FIFA World Cup and follows the tournament with daily episodes throughout its run.

FAQs

  • Who hosts The Rest Is Football?
    The show is hosted by Gary Lineker, Alan Shearer, and Micah Richards. The trio discusses matches, tournament storylines, football news, and major talking points from the World Cup.
  • Where is The Rest Is Football filmed?
    The Netflix version of the show is filmed in New York City during the 2026 FIFA World Cup.
  • How many episodes does The Rest Is Football have?
    Netflix planned approximately 40 daily episodes running throughout the World Cup, from the tournament’s opening week through the final.
  • What time are new episodes released?
    Episodes are released daily, with availability varying by region. In the UK, new episodes typically become available at 6:00 a.m. BST, while viewers in the United States can watch from 1:00 a.m. ET.
  • Does The Rest Is Football feature guest stars?
    Yes. The series includes special guests from the football world and entertainment industry. Reported guests include Harry Maguire, Frank Lampard, Patrick Vieira, and Romesh Ranganathan.
